The Neighborhood:

The NoLo district — short for North of Loreto — is one of Milan’s most dynamic and creative neighbourhoods, known for its authentic atmosphere and multicultural spirit. This is where everyday Milan unfolds: lively streets, colourful murals, and independent venues give the area a modern, relaxed character that feels distinctly local.



Community life centres around Piazza Morbegno and Piazza Spoleto, social hubs filled with cafés, wine bars and casual eateries that draw people throughout the day. It’s the perfect setting for slow mornings, spontaneous aperitivos, and evenings spent soaking in neighbourhood energy, with food options ranging from contemporary Italian cuisine to international flavours.



Green space is close at hand at Parco Trotter — ideal for a peaceful walk — while the nearby Naviglio della Martesana offers scenic paths along the water, popular for cycling and relaxed strolls where the city feels calmer and more open.



Nolo also acts as an open-air creative canvas, with street art and cultural initiatives reflecting a neighbourhood constantly evolving. Excellent transport links, including proximity to Stazione di Milano Centrale, make it easy to explore the rest of Milan while returning to an area that retains a strong local identity. It’s an ideal base for travellers who want to experience a more contemporary, lived-in side of the city.



Getting Around:

The area is well connected to the rest of Milan thanks to the nearby Pasteur (metropolitana di Milano) metro stop on the red line (M1), which provides fast access across the city. Within a few stops you can reach key transport hubs such as Stazione di Milano Centrale, Milan’s main railway station, offering high-speed national routes and direct airport shuttle services.



Travellers arriving via Aeroporto di Milano Malpensa can take the Malpensa Express to Central Station and continue by metro with an easy transfer. From Aeroporto di Milano Linate, metro connections allow you to reach the area in about 30 minutes, while frequent shuttle buses link Aeroporto di Bergamo-Orio al Serio to Central Station, where the metro provides a smooth onward journey.



Surface buses and trams further enhance local mobility, making travel convenient at all times of day. Overall, the transport links make arriving from airports or train stations straightforward and stress-free.
